While Callum Ferguson continues to lead the chart, Marcus Stoinis moved up to be placed at second place after his 58 against Sydney Thunder. Shaun Marsh added 40 against Sydney Sixers and moved up three places followed by Jonathan Wells, Josh Philippe, Usman Khawaja, Aaron Finch, and Beau Webster in the list.
Player | Team | R | Ave | SR | 100 | 50 |
Callum Ferguson | Thunder | 248 | 62.00 | 141.7 | 0 | 3 |
Marcus Stoinis | Stars | 213 | 53.25 | 122.4 | 0 | 2 |
Alex Carey | Strikers | 205 | 41.00 | 130.6 | 0 | 1 |
Jake Weatherald | Strikers | 204 | 40.80 | 150.0 | 0 | 2 |
Shaun Marsh | Renegades | 190 | 38.00 | 118.8 | 0 | 1 |
Jonathan Wells | Strikers | 187 | 93.50 | 145.0 | 0 | 2 |
Josh Philippe | Sixers | 173 | 34.60 | 120.1 | 0 | 1 |
Usman Khawaja | Thunder | 168 | 28.00 | 133.3 | 0 | 2 |
Aaron Finch | Renegades | 166 | 33.20 | 139.5 | 0 | 2 |
Beau Webster | Renegades | 148 | 74.00 | 146.5 | 0 | 1 |
Daniel Sams took three wickets against Melbourne Stars to reclaim the top position followed by Sean Abbott at second. Haris Rauf picked up three for the Star against Syndey Thunder to move up five places followed by Tom Curran (1/58) who was a bit expensive against Melbourne Renegades in the other fixture.
Player | Team | W | Ave | Econ | 4WI |
Daniel Sams | Thunder | 12 | 13.50 | 7.59 | 0 |
Sean Abbott | Sixers | 11 | 13.45 | 7.40 | 0 |
Haris Rauf | Stars | 10 | 7.10 | 5.91 | 1 |
Tom Curran | Sixers | 9 | 24.66 | 9.65 | 0 |
Riley Meredith | Hurricanes | 8 | 10.50 | 5.89 | 0 |
Kane Richardson | Renegades | 8 | 14.50 | 6.05 | 2 |
Chris Morris | Thunder | 8 | 16.00 | 8.00 | 0 |
Chris Jordan | Scorchers | 8 | 17.50 | 8.23 | 0 |
James Faulkner | Hurricanes | 7 | 6.71 | 5.87 | 0 |
Rashid Khan | Strikers | 7 | 18.28 | 7.83 | 0 |
Adam Zampa | Stars | 7 | 18.57 | 7.22 | 0 |
Fawad Ahmed | Scorchers | 7 | 20.28 | 7.10 | 0 |
Ben Dwarshuis | Sixers | 7 | 22.57 | 6.82 | 0 |
